Previous Board/Board Committee Actions:
On January 27, 2020, the Department of Housing and Community Development (HCD) issued a Notice of Funding Availability (NOFA) as part of the Local Government Planning Support Grants Program also referred to by HCD as the Local Early Action Planning Grants Programs or LEAP. The Board of Supervisors by way of Resolution No. 20-076 authorized the Disaster Recovery Finance Director to apply for a grant in the amount of $150,000 on behalf of Planning and Building Services to address the update of the Zoning Ordinance and UVAP implementation.
On September 14, 2021, the Board of Supervisors approved contract BOS 21-167; Item 4(r). On June 20, 2023, the Board of Supervisors approved amendment BOS 21-167-A1; Item 3(w).
Summary of Request:
The LEAP grant provides for approximately 76% of the cost of the update to the Inland Zoning Ordinance and the Division of Land Regulations, with the remaining 24% to be borne by the Department of Planning and Building Services. The current ordinances are out of date and this update is part of the required General Plan implementation process of the 2009 General Plan. The main purpose of the LEAP grant is to explore ways to address housing, barriers to housing, and the implementation of the recent changes in State law. One of the areas that the update will focus on is the County’s Inclusionary Housing Ordinance, which was adopted in 2009 and has not been successful in the production of affordable housing in Mendocino County, as well as looking at other creative housing approaches in the Zoning Ordinance. It should be noted that this update only addresses the Inland Zoning Ordinance (Title 20, Division I) and will not affect the Coastal Zoning Ordinance (Title 20, Division II) due to the requirement for an LCP amendment and the need to update the LCP prior to embarking on a zoning ordinance update in the Coastal Zone.
